## Pilot Churn Review — Managers Only

Churn in the Harlowe Basin pilot of MeadowSync reached 14% in month three, concentrated among smaller accounts onboarded without guided setup. Exit interviews cite unclear pricing tiers rather than product faults. Heads of department should treat these figures as provisional pending the Q3 cohort. The next steps are summarised below.

management briefing: Headcount on the Belix team goes from 60 to 93 by the end of November. Gross margin on Belix came in at 23 percent against a plan of 47 percent.

Subject: Report builder sort handover

Hi folks — handing over the Tallyvane report builder before I'm out. Heads up for support: sorting is now stable across identical values, so tickets about rows "jumping around" should drop off after 4.2 ships. If customers need the hotfix build early, it has to be signed before distribution. For that, use the current release signing key below.

release key, taduf-yajef: bky13_uGiieNoy5KKUY

CI note: font vendoring failures on Typecairn builds. Checksum mismatch means the vendored font archive was modified post-review — do not override. Re-fetch from the internal mirror only; external fetches are blocked by policy. License manifest must match the archive exactly. The verified build token for the pinned archive is recorded below.

session token of kagup-hahaf = htk3_2b8